    two hundred yards from our land. In this glen there is a great cave where a great giant was supposed to live, He had only one eye and that was placed in the centre of his forehead. When he heard that Cyclops had one eye placed like his he was enraged and he determined to challange him to deadly combat and with one stride he landed on the Isle of Man but his other foot caught on the Giants Causway and knocked off a junk of rock that formed Copeland Island.
    In Cornasaus at the foot of a field now owned by Jack Vogan there is a mighty lump of rock weighing up to thirty tons. It is said that the same giant threw the half of a rock from Artinia. On the stone there is a mans head which is engraved very deep on it and looks to be bigger that the head of a human being
    In the townland of Rathken just beside Rathkean Lough there is another mighty rock which was thrown from Slieve Glagh. People from near and far used to come to see it and take photographs
